Output ef583918dd23a6abd025459a8bdba1b670acd116ccba3b22e61dc80a632f5f7d:1

value
2553740
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cd888d333e3c93c992cb845302567f69874d0e2 OP_EQUALVERIFY OP_CHECKSIG
address
181KkfAd7BpX23To5AYNSYbcAkSCPkdz86
transaction
ef583918dd23a6abd025459a8bdba1b670acd116ccba3b22e61dc80a632f5f7d
spent
true